The market value of Dolly Varden Silver is measured differently than its book value, which is the value of Dolly that is recorded on the company's balance sheet. Investors also form their own opinion of Dolly Varden's value that differs from its market value or its book value, called intrinsic value, which is Dolly Varden's true underlying value. Investors use various methods to calculate intrinsic value and buy a stock when its market value falls below its intrinsic value. Because Dolly Varden's market value can be influenced by many factors that don't directly affect Dolly Varden's underlying business (such as a pandemic or basic market pessimism), market value can vary widely from intrinsic value.
Please note, there is a significant difference between Dolly Varden's value and its price as these two are different measures arrived at by different means. Investors typically determine if Dolly Varden is a good investment by looking at such factors as earnings, sales, fundamental and technical indicators, competition as well as analyst projections. However, Dolly Varden's price is the amount at which it trades on the open market and represents the number that a seller and buyer find agreeable to each party.

Autocorrelation, which is Dolly Varden stock's lagged correlation, explains the relationship between observations of its time series of returns over different periods of time. The observations are said to be independent if autocorrelation is zero. Autocorrelation is calculated as a function of mean and variance and can have practical application in predicting Dolly Varden's stock expected returns. We can calculate the autocorrelation of Dolly Varden returns to help us make a trade decision. For example, suppose you find that Dolly Varden has exhibited high autocorrelation historically, and you observe that the stock is moving up for the past few days. In that case, you can expect the price movement to match the lagging time series.
